Which Cryptocurrencies Can Take You to Space?
Blue Origin isn’t just dipping its toes in the water; it’s embracing a diverse range of top digital assets. The company has confirmed that it will accept several of the most popular cryptocurrencies for booking a seat aboard its New Shepard rocket. The list includes:
- Bitcoin (BTC)
- Ethereum (ETH)
- Solana (SOL)
- USD Coin (USDC)
- Tether (USDT)
By accepting both leading c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um and popular stablecoins, Blue Origin is catering to a wide spectrum of crypto holders, from long-term investors to those who prefer to transact with price-stable assets.
How It Works: The Technology Behind the Transaction
This cosmic payment system is powered by Shift4 Payments, a leading provider of integrated payment processing technology. The integration allows for a seamless checkout experience for customers looking to pay with crypto.
Aspiring space travelers can pay directly from their preferred cryptocurrency wallets, with popular platforms like MetaMask and Coinbase being highlighted as compatible options. This direct wallet-to-payment flow simplifies the process, removing the need to first convert crypto to fiat currency and then make the purchase. What is the New Shepard Experience?
For those unfamiliar, Blue Origin’s New Shepard program offers a suborbital space flight experience. Passengers board a capsule that is launched by a reusable rocket to an altitude of over 100 kilometers (62 miles), past the Kármán line, the internationally recognized boundary of space.
During the 11-minute journey, astronauts experience several minutes of weightlessness, float freely within the capsule, and witness breathtaking, life-changing views of Earth through the largest windows ever flown in space. It’s an exclusive club, and now, the entry fee can be paid in Bitcoin.
